Jennifer serves as the biologist for the Invasive Species Database Program within the New York Natural Heritage Program. She provides biological expertise for the state invasive species database (iMapInvasives) and works with partners to strategically address resource protection issues.

Jennifer received her Ph.D. from Penn State University in Entomology with a focus on plant-insect interactions and a B.S. in Plant Biology from Ohio University.
